Canora Keen Age Centre holds Valentine’s Day social

“The Canora seniors have done it again,” said Jean Zarazun of the St. Valentine’s Day social held at the Keen Age Centre on February 12.

“As in the past years, they came dressed in Valentine’s Day attire, and what an array of colours!” said Zarazun, the Centre’s social convener.

As president, Edith Kotzer welcomed everyone and commented on the weather which was “in our favour,” and thanked everyone for attending.

The crowd was entertained by Dwight MacDonald and Don Kulcsar of Yorkton who provided “a nice blend of music.”

“Dwight has a style of his own; singing country and folk and is very easy to listen to,” Zarazun said. “His instrumental to the tune of Wildwood Flower was super good.”

During a break, Marie Waselyshen entertained with some jokes, she said. There was as short presentation about February being Heart Month by a representative of the Heart and Stroke Foundation and everyone present received a heart pin.

Zarazun welcomed guests Linda MacDonald, Shirley Cole, Lorilee Chaikowski and Lynn Petryshen.
